The Visual Research Foundation of the Independent Order of Odd Fellows and Rebekahs, established in 1957, support and provide funds to advance eye research through professorships in ophthalmology at the world famous Wilmer Eye Institute at the John Hopkins School of Medicine in Baltimore, Maryland.
Additionally, the World Eye Banks located in different State jurisdictions allow members of the fraternity to donate their eyes after death for corneal transplants and research. In 1961, the Foundation’s professorship in eye research was established through an endowment of $625,000.00. With the challenge of more needed research and rising costs, an additional $1,000,000.00 was added to the fund in 1987. As of 2012, the Independent Order of Odd Fellows has an endowment of $2.5 Million for this program and is planning to raise additional $500,000.00 to the fund. Supporting this worthy worldwide program has made it possible for many handicapped persons to be aided, whether it is through corneal transplant, or breakthrough to prevent blindness.
